Muzaffarnagar:

A local court today acquitted ten persons in connection with the killing of a woman and a boy during the 2013 Muzaffarnagar riots due to lack of evidence.

It is the first case of the riots in which accused were acquitted by the court.

Additional District and Sessions judge Arvind Kumar Upadhyay acquitted the persons who were accused of burning a 30-year-old woman and a 10-year-old boy alive as well as severely injuring another woman at Lank village during the Muzaffarnagar riots.

According to the prosecution, the persons were also accused of rioting in the area.

A case was filed against them under relevant sections of IPC on the complaint of family members of the victims.

A Special Investigation Team (SIT) probing the riots had filed a charge sheet against the accused.
